Description:
Do questions about bond ratios, business plans, or NAICS codes make you nervous? Do you know more about literary genres than business terminology? If so, this workshop, taught by Heidi Senior from the University of Portland, is for you!
Increase your comfort level with business information at this hands-on workshop focusing on some of the most common business questions, including
The workshop will focus on free online sites and commonly-available print resources and the information provided will be applicable to all types of libraries. Participants will gain hands-on experience in using the resources, and a toolkit of finding aids for business information will be provided.
About the Presenter:
Like many reference librarians, Heidi Senior has an educational background in the humanities and social sciences. While in library school at the University of Washington, she received a crash course in business reference by working for nearly two years in the business library. At the University of Portland, where she has worked since 1998, she is the library’s liaison to the Robert B. Pamplin School of Business. Heidi is active in the Business Reference and Services Section of ALA/RUSA and currently chairs the Business Interest Group of Oregon within the Oregon Library Association.
